Concrete block repair services involve assessing and restoring damaged or deteriorated concrete blocks on a property. This process typically includes identifying issues such as cracks, chips, or crumbling sections, and then performing necessary repairs to reinforce the structure. Skilled contractors may use techniques like filling cracks, replacing broken blocks, or applying sealants to prevent further damage. Proper repair not only improves the appearance of the property but also helps maintain its structural integrity over time.

Many common problems can be addressed through concrete block repair, including water infiltration, shifting or settling, and surface deterioration. Over time, exposure to weather elements can cause blocks to crack or crumble, leading to weakened walls or foundations. Repairing these issues promptly can prevent more extensive damage, such as foundation problems or safety hazards. Additionally, fixing aesthetic issues like chips or stains can enhance curb appeal, especially on visible exterior walls or retaining walls.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Block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Elkridge, MD.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or concrete block repairs in Elkridge range from $250-$600, covering tasks like crack filling or small section replacements. Most routine jobs fall within this middle range, making it a common price point for local service providers.

Moderate Projects - larger repairs involving multiple blocks or partial wall restorations usually cost between $600-$2,000. These projects are more complex but still represent a significant portion of local repair work.

Full Wall Replacement - replacing an entire section of concrete blocks can range from $2,000-$5,000, depending on size and materials. Such extensive projects are less common but necessary for serious damage or structural concerns.

Large or Complex Repairs - very extensive restorations or structural rebuilds can exceed $5,000, with costs varying based on scope and site conditions. These higher-end projects are less frequent but handled by experienced local contractors for larger properties or commercial sites.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of damage can concrete block repair address? Local contractors can handle issues such as cracks, spalling, leaning blocks, and damaged mortar joints to restore stability and appearance.

How do professionals typically repair damaged concrete blocks? Repair methods may include replacing broken blocks, re-mortaring, or applying sealants to prevent further deterioration.

Are there different repair options for structural versus cosmetic issues? Yes, structural repairs focus on stability and load-bearing capacity, while cosmetic fixes improve appearance without affecting the structural integrity.

Can damaged concrete blocks be repaired without replacing entire sections? In many cases, local service providers can repair individual blocks or sections, avoiding the need for full replacement.

What signs indicate the need for concrete block repair? Visible cracks, shifting or bulging blocks, water infiltration, and deteriorated mortar are common signs that repair may be necessary.
